Posted July 24, 2009

I was very pleased with New Sarpy Elementary as my son attended kindergarten and 1st grade there. We transferred from Houston where my son was identifed as a special ed student. At NES, he was identified as developmentally delayed and allowed to be a part of a regular education classroom without 'pull out' instructional support for reading, math, and speech. Each year, the teachers/specialists exuded great passion, professionalism, and strong candor in keeping me abreast of his progress and offering alternative solutions. By the end of his second grade year, my son is reading above grade level; although he is challenged in comprehension. The staff worked very diligently to support his ability to pass (vs. being placed) to the next grade level.

About the tests


In 2010-2011 Louisiana used the integrated Louisiana Educational Assessment Program (iLEAP) to assess students in grades 3, 5, 6, and 7 in math, English language arts, science, and social studies. The iLEAP is a standards-based test, which means it measures specific skills defined for each grade by the state of Louisiana.
